The Crypto Tax Filing Guide is a detailed offline PDF created for crypto users in Japan who need to report gains, losses, and income from cryptocurrency activities. The guide breaks down taxable events—like trading, staking, airdrops, and mining—and outlines the calculation methods for each, including FIFO and specific identification. It includes sections on how to convert crypto to yen for accurate reporting, recordkeeping tips, and a step-by-step guide to using Japan’s National Tax Agency (NTA) forms. Also featured are sample calculations, deduction checklists, and summaries of allowable expenses. This resource is ideal for freelancers, investors, traders, and tax consultants who want to stay compliant and minimize audit risks. Offline access allows users to print and annotate the document, making it practical for yearly filing prep. If you deal with multiple wallets or exchanges, this guide will help you consolidate your data and report it accurately under Japanese tax law.

The Crypto Tax Filing Guide is a Japan-specific downloadable PDF that walks individuals, traders, and crypto entrepreneurs through the entire process of filing accurate and compliant tax returns involving digital assets. Built around Japan’s National Tax Agency (NTA) regulations, the guide explains how to calculate gains, declare mining income, account for staking rewards, and value airdrops. It details the key tax classifications applicable to different crypto activities—trading, converting, spending, earning, or receiving as gifts—and provides examples of how to treat each scenario using yen-based conversions. Special focus is placed on how to document transactions across centralized exchanges, DeFi platforms, and wallet-to-wallet transfers. Readers learn the difference between realized and unrealized gains, short-term vs long-term holdings, and treatment of foreign exchanges. The guide also covers submission deadlines, forms required (like the Japanese blue return), and common reporting errors to avoid. To simplify the complex calculations, the PDF includes printable worksheets, formula examples, and links to spreadsheet tools that support FIFO and average cost methods. There’s also a detailed section on crypto bookkeeping methods for individuals and sole proprietors. Bonus features include a glossary of tax-related crypto terms, links to NTA circulars, and a sample completed form for reference. For those unsure about cross-border taxation, the guide outlines Japan’s tax treaties and how to handle assets held abroad. Whether you’re a casual investor or managing a growing portfolio, this tax guide removes confusion and helps ensure legal peace of mind.
